A Naturopath is a health practitioner who aims to restore optimal health by natural means. Naturopathy is a holistic approach of health care and wellness. It is a complementary healing practice that combines numerous modalities to treat each person in a natural manner. Naturopathy recognizes the important role that lifestyle, environment, nutrition and personal history plays in the health of all p

eople. Naturopathy is about treating the individual, rather than the symptoms or diseases themselves. As your Naturopath Kate will aim to identify the underlying causes of your problem and work towards resolving these and thereforerectifying the issue. A Naturopathic consultation incorporates treatment of your whole body, you will be supported mentally, physically, emotionally and spiritually through the healing process. 🀯 FUN FACT: Dark chocolate contains MORE iron than steak... per 100g!

Let's compare:

πŸ₯© Beef steak (100g)
Iron: ~2.5–3mg

🍫 Dark chocolate 70–85% cocoa (100g)
Iron: ~11–13mg

🍫 Extra dark chocolate 90% cocoa (100g)
Iron: ~10–12mg

Yep, gram for gram, dark chocolate packs a surprisingly impressive iron punch!

BUT... before you swap your steak for a block of chocolate, here's the important part πŸ‘‡

It's relatively easy to eat 100g of steak as part of a meal. Eating 100g of dark chocolate? Not so much (and your tummy might not thank you for it πŸ˜…).

Plus, the iron in beef is haem iron, which is absorbed much more efficiently than the non-haem iron found in plant foods and chocolate.

The takeaway?

✨ Both can have a place in a balanced diet.
✨ Red meat remains one of the most bioavailable sources of iron.
✨ Dark chocolate can contribute small amounts of iron while also providing antioxidants and polyphenols.
✨ Nutrition is about the whole picture, not just comparing numbers on a label.
